Insurance & Coverage
OHIP covers physiotherapy only for Ontario residents aged 19 and under, 65 and over, or recently discharged from hospital. Most working-age adults pay out-of-pocket ($80β$150/session) or use extended health benefits through an employer plan (Blue Cross, Sun Life, Manulife, Canada Life), which typically cover 80β100% up to an annual maximum.

Do I need a doctorβs referral for physiotherapy in Tecumseh?
No referral is needed to see a physiotherapist in Ontario β physiotherapists are primary contact practitioners you can book directly. However, some extended health benefit plans require a physicianβs referral for reimbursement, so check your policy before your first appointment. Referrals may also be required for WSIB or motor vehicle accident claims.
